免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ipa证书签名app外包

IPA证书签名是一种将应用程序签名以便其能够在iOS设备上安装和运行的过程。由于iOS设备限制了只能运行由苹果官方认证的应用程序,所以如果开发者想要在非官方渠道上分发自己开发的应用程序,就需要使用IPA证书签名的方法。

IPA证书签名主要有两种方式:自签名和第三方签名。自签名适用于开发者自己使用,而第三方签名则是指将应用程序提交给第三方企业(如企业开发者)进行签名后分发给用户使用。

下面将详细介绍这两种方式的原理和步骤。

1. 自签名:

自签名适用于开发者自己使用,需要具备以下条件:

- 一台Mac电脑

- Xcode开发工具

- Apple开发者账号

步骤:

1)在Xcode中创建一个新的应用程序项目。

2)选择正确的开发者证书和App ID,并将其配置到项目中。

3)将应用程序编译为IPA文件。

4)打开Xcode中的"Organizer"(组织器)窗口,并选择"Archives"(归档)选项卡。

5)选择你需要签名的IPA文件,点击"Validate"(验证)按钮。

6)在弹出的窗口中选择正确的开发者证书,并点击"Next"(下一步)按钮。

7)Xcode将对IPA文件进行验证,并在验证通过后提示你是否导出签名后的IPA文件。

8)点击"Export"(导出)按钮,并选择存储导出文件的路径。

9)Xcode将根据你选择的导出方式将签名后的IPA文件导出到指定路径。

自签名方式较为复杂,需要开发者具备一定的开发经验和相关工具。同时,由于自签名的应用程序没有通过苹果的官方审核,所以在用户安装时可能会遇到一些限制和提示。

2. 第三方签名:

第三方签名是将应用程序提交给第三方企业进行签名后分发给用户使用。这需要开发者向第三方企业购买签名服务,并将应用程序提交给第三方进行签名。

第三方签名的步骤如下:

1)选择一个可信赖的第三方签名服务提供商。

2)在其网站上注册一个账号,并选择购买相应的签名服务。

3)根据提供商的要求,将应用程序上传到其平台。

4)提供商将为你分配一个证书,并将其应用到你的应用程序上。

5)等待签名完成后,提供商将提供一个签名后的IPA文件供你下载。

6)将签名后的IPA文件分发给用户安装和使用。

第三方签名需要开发者支付一定的费用,并且需要在选用提供商时要注意其声誉和信誉,以免出现安全风险。

总结:

IPA证书签名是一种将应用程序签名以便其能够在iOS设备上安装和运行的方法。开发者可以选择自签名或选择第三方签名来实现这一目的。自签名需要具备一定的开发经验和相关工具,而第三方签名则需要向提供商购买签名服务。无论选择哪种方式,都需要开发者根据实际需求选择合适的方法来实现应用程序的签名和分发。


相关知识:
ipa转换appapp签名安装
在互联网领域中,iOS设备上的应用程序(App)一般以IPA文件格式进行分发和安装。然而,由于iOS设备具有较高的安全性措施,非官方渠道下载的IPA文件是无法直接安装到设备上的。为了解决这个问题,有些用户会使用一些特殊的工具或方法来转换和签名IPA文件,从
2023-07-18
iosipa重签名
iOS重签名是指将现有的iOS应用重新签名,以便在未经授权的设备上安装和运行。重签名主要用于企业内部分发应用、测试应用和研究目的。本文将详细介绍iOS重签名的原理和步骤。1. 原理:在iOS系统中,每个应用都有一个唯一的Bundle Identifier(
2023-07-18
安卓生成的签名都一样
安卓应用程序的签名是用于验证应用程序的身份和完整性的一种机制。每个安卓应用程序都需要通过签名才能在设备上安装和运行。安卓应用程序的签名是通过使用开发者的私钥对应用程序进行加密形成的。每个开发者都有自己的私钥对,用于对应用程序进行加密。签名的主要目的是确保应
2023-07-17
应用签名android不一样
应用签名是Android系统中的一个重要概念,用于保证应用的安全性和完整性。每个Android应用都必须使用数字证书对应用进行签名,然后Android系统会验证应用的签名是否与设备上已安装的应用匹配,以确保应用没有被篡改或恶意替换。应用签名是使用非对称密钥
2023-07-17
android签名不一致是什么原因
Android签名不一致是指在Android应用程序的安装过程中,系统检测到应用的签名信息与之前的版本或者其他同源应用的签名信息不匹配,从而导致无法正常安装应用或者更新应用的情况。Android系统使用数字签名来确保应用的完整性和认证来源。每个Androi
2023-07-17
提取apk签名密匙
在Android开发中,每个应用程序都必须在发布之前进行签名。签名是应用程序的身份证明,用于验证应用程序的完整性和来源。因此,提取APK签名密钥对于某些情况下是很有用的,比如应用程序的升级、应用程序的重签名等。APK签名密钥包括私钥和公钥。私钥用于在开发过
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4